Try google Daiwa coastal Inshore....Tica Caiman...Tica Pisces.....yes Tica is made in korea but same does the revo.....i found that the construction quite surprise me for the reel that not coming from manufacture like daiwa and shimano....the pices is a bit lower end than Caiman....but i fought 19kg,20kg and 23kg plus a 2 meter lenght hammerhead before with no issue in South Africa.
other than that you can get Abu 5000 series.....4000 and 2000 series can be more comfortable to palm and smaller....cast lighter bait better but very hard to get here and can be a bit pricey i never saw any 2000 and 1000 series in left handed crank.....theres a few reel locally specially Abu ,record,c3 which will suit for your application but its gonna be a bit pricey,more of your budget.....get it online you get cheaper.....get it from local tackle shop and you can get the service waranty after sales etc....wait a bit more so u can stretch a bit more of ur budget and get them locally.....
